Optimizing Reconfigurable Hardware Resource Usage in System-on-a-Programmable-Chip with Location Aware Genetic Algorithm

نویسندگان

  • Sin Ming Loo
  • JingXia Wang
چکیده

This paper presents static !ask scheduling using localiollaware genetic algorithm techniques 10 schedule task systems to fi nite amounts of rcconfigurable hardware. This researc h optimi:tcs the use of limited rcconfigurablc resources. This scheduling algorithm is built upon our previotls work 11 214]. In Ihis paper, the genetic algorithm has been expanded 10 include a fealure 10 assign selected task s to specific fUllctional units, tn this reconfigurable hardware environment, llmlliple sequential proccss ing elements (soft core processors such as Xilinx MicroBlazc [22] or Altera NiosII II]), task-specific corc (application specific hardware), and communicat ion network within the rcconfigurablc hardware can be used (such a system is called system-on-a-programmable-ch ip, SoPC). This paper shows that by prc-assigning (manually or r93 percent, with twO processors configuration).

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Communication-aware Scheduling Algorithm for Hardware Task Scheduling Model on FPGA-based Reconfigurable Systems

Task scheduling is an important aspect of high performance reconfigurable computing. Most of the heuristics for this NP-hard problem are based on a simple abstract model of FPGA and have little investigation into optimizing data communication which influences the system performance importantly. To solve this problem, a Communication-aware Maximum Adjacent Edges (CA-MAE) algorithm based on new 2...

متن کامل

An Evolvable Hardware System Under Uneven Environment

This paper proposes an evolvable hardware system with capability of evolution under uneven image environment, which is implemented on reconfigurable field programmable gate array (FPGA) platform with ARM core and genetic algorithm processor (GAP). Parallel genetic algorithm based reconfigurable architecture system evolves image filter blocks to explore optimal configuration of filter combinatio...

متن کامل

Design and Evaluation of a Software Infrastructure for the Runtime Management of Reconfigurable Resources

In this paper we present a software-based mechanism that enables concurrently executing applications to deploy hardware accelerator modules on FPGA at runtime, properly managing requests under resource scarcity. We describe our implementation on a softcore system-on-chip platform, and present experimental results that show the importance of runtime reconfiguration and the policy used to group a...

متن کامل

Evolutionary Design of Image Filter Using The Celoxica Rc1000 Board

In this paper, we approach the problem of image filter design automation using a kind of intrinsic evolvable hardware architecture. For the purpose of implementing the intrinsic evolution process in a common FPGA chip and evolving a complicated digital circuit system-image filter, the design automation system employs the reconfigurable circuit architecture as the reconfigurable component of the...

متن کامل

Power and quality-aware image processing soft-resilience using online multi-objective GAs

A self-aware signal processing architecture is proposed based on adaptive resource escalation which is guided by a multi-objective Genetic Algorithm (GA). TheGAprioritizes taskswithin a reconfigurable hardware fabric to maintain the quality-of-service and power consumption objectives. Attainment of these objectives is subject to the intrinsic reliability and performance of the computational ele...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• I. J. Comput. Appl.

دوره 17  شماره 

صفحات  -

تاریخ انتشار 2010